A Single-Ascending and Repeated Dose Study of LY3849891 in Participants With Metabolic Dysfunction-Associated Steatotic Liver Disease (MASLD)

Condition: Metabolic Dysfunction-Associated Steatohepatitis (MASH) · Metabolic Dysfunction-associated Steatotic Liver Disease (MASLD)  ·  Sponsor: Eli Lilly and Company

PhasePhase 1
Planned participants115
Who can joinAll sexes, 18 Years to 70 Years
Healthy volunteersNo

About this study

The main purpose of this study is to evaluate the safety and tolerability of the study drug LY3849891 in participants with metabolic dysfunction-associated steatotic liver disease (MASLD) who have the patatin-like phospholipase domain-containing protein 3 (PNPLA3) I148M genotype. Blood tests and magnetic resonance imaging of the liver will be performed to determine the effects of LY3849891 on MASLD and assessment of resolution of liver fibroinflammation. Blood tests will also determine how long it takes the body to eliminate LY3849891. This is a 2-part study and may last up to 32 weeks for each participant and may include 12 visits in parts A and B.
